Moreover, the card is UHS Speed Class 3 (U3) and Video Speed Class 30 (V30) rated, which means it supports real-time video recording in stunning 4K and 5K UHD. As someone who dabbles in videography, I can’t stress enough how crucial it is to have a reliable card that can keep up with high-bitrate video formats. This card not only supports these resolutions but ensures that I can record smoothly without interruptions, allowing me to focus on creativity rather than technical limitations.

The A2 rating further enhances this card’s appeal, particularly for users like me who frequently use apps that require quick data access. With 4000 read IOPS and 2000 write IOPS, I can expect faster loading times and improved in-app performance, which is essential for seamless multitasking. Understanding UHS-II Technology

One of the standout features of the Kingston Canvas React Plus is its UHS-II technology. I learned that this allows for faster data transfer speeds, which is crucial for anyone working with large files. The UHS-II interface provides a theoretical maximum speed of up to 312 MB/s, significantly reducing the time it takes to transfer files from the card to my computer.

Speed Class Rating

The Speed Grade 3 (U3) rating means this card is optimized for recording 4K videos without any hiccups. When I filmed high-resolution content, I noticed the difference in performance. It provided consistent write speeds that ensured my recordings were smooth and uninterrupted. For anyone serious about video production, this feature is a game-changer.
